#PhpStorm截图
#PhpStorm简介
PhpStorm是一款面向PHP开发的集成开发环境,它集成了代码编辑、调试、性能分析、版本控制等多种功能,为PHP开发者提供了一站式的智能开发体验,助力开发者提高编码效率,确保代码质量,感兴趣的小伙伴们快来下载体验吧!
PhpStorm使用说明
改配置文件为本地目录bin\IdeaConfig,可以移动文件配置不丢失
集成代码浏览插件(CodeGlance)、主题(Atom One Dark By Mayke)、代码提示插件(Tabnine)、中文插件、特殊UI(如果不习惯,请在插件中禁用即可)
运行程序:bin\phpstorm64.exe
打开文件 scripts 文件,执行 install-current-user.vbs 脚本
弹窗,点击确认,等待 5s 左右,看到“Done”,表示工具执行完成
重新打开软件,输入激活码即可
PhpStorm特别提醒
1.无法激活
由于本版本是便携版,但是IDEA系列软件的机制是先从我的文档读取配置,如果出现激活失败的情况,请把C:\Users\你的用户名\.phpstorm相关的目录删除,否则可能出现打开没有激活的情况。
2.无法运行
请把C:\Users(用户)\你的用户名\AppData\Roaming\JetBrains\.phpstorm相关的目录删除
升级方案
配置文件在config\options\
插件文件config\plugins
新版本的授权不一样,其他的目录不要用旧版本覆盖新版本文件
PhpStorm功能
PhpStorm是一款由JetBrains出品的专为PHP开发设计的集成开发环境(IDE)。它集成了丰富的功能,旨在提升开发效率和代码质量。
内建工具集
版本控制系统:整合了Git、GitHub、SVN、Mercurial和Perforce等版本控制工具,提供一致的用户界面。
远程部署:支持远程服务器部署,简化发布流程。
数据库/SQL:提供数据库连接、编辑和查询功能,以及SQL代码的智能辅助。
命令行工具:集成命令行,方便执行脚本和命令。
其他集成:支持Vagrant、Docker、Composer和REST客户端等工具。
智能代码支持
全功能Web开发:包含WebStorm的所有功能,并增加PHP和数据库/SQL的全面支持。
智能代码辅助:实时代码检查和项目分析,支持PHPDoc和代码重排,快速修复等功能。
智能导航:高效代码导航,快速跳转至代码库中任意位置。
重构与测试
快速重构:安全可靠的重构功能,支持重命名、移动、提取方法等多种操作,易于撤销。
轻松调试:零配置的可视化调试器,与Xdebug和Zend调试器无缝协作。
测试支持:直接在IDE中开发PHPUnit测试,并显示代码覆盖率。
PhpStorm特色
PHP代码编辑器
智能补全:提供智能代码补全、语法高亮、代码格式化等。
代码质量分析:实时错误检查和快速修复,提升代码质量。
代码导航与搜索:一键跳转至方法、函数或变量定义。
调试与性能分析
调试功能:可视化调试器,支持变量检查、断点设置等。
性能分析:使用Xdebug或Zend Debugger进行性能分析,生成报告。
多语言支持
Web技术:支持HTML5、CSS、SASS、LESS、CoffeeScript等。
JavaScript编辑器:智能JavaScript编辑,支持框架和JSDoc。
新技术兼容:简化TypeScript、CoffeeScript和Dart等新语言的开发体验。
数据库和SQL
数据库工具:数据库连接、架构编辑、查询运行和UML图表分析。
其他实用功能
VCS统一体验:统一版本控制系统的操作体验。
常规任务执行:在IDE内执行常见任务,支持Vagrant和Composer等。